Research Abstract |
The definition senility in this project was that the individual level of activity was lower or higher than the standard value of aging. At present, three studies have been published. (I) Regression analysis of physical function on chronological age : This study has two purposes. The first purpose is to establish a predictive equation for chronological age (AGE) through a series of measurements of physical fitness, medical indexes, and physique. The second purpose is to clarify lifestyle factors associated with physical senility, which can be obtained from the developed predictive equation. To obtain an optimal equation with few independent variables, but with a higher multiple correlation coefficient, several statistical information criteria were applied in regression analysis (e. g., Akaike's Information Criterion (AIC), Schwarz Informatin Criterion (SIC), Mallow's Cp etc.). In particular AIC, which is based upon Kullback-Leibler information and the most effective criterion, is known to

achieve the trade-off between suitability and reliability for statistical models. Some scientists empirically support the availability of AIC for regression analysis, because MAICE (minimum AIC estimate) is equivalent to 2.0 of F-to-enter or F-to-remove. The validity and reliability of the equation obtained from such a way were confirmed ; however, its coefficient of determination was not sufficient. We determined that individual physical senility depends on the way and consciousness of daily living. In order to confirm the associated factors in delaying senility, a more definitive predictive equation should be established by measuring the other relevant variables such as fine motor skills. (II) The relationships between dental status and physical function and physique : While it is obvious that well-trained athletes such as sumo-wrestler, baseball-batters etc. also exhibit symptoms of the deterioration of their teeth, nevertheless it can perhaps be assumed that everyday practice of activities that exercise the skeletal muscles or work the bones of the skeletal system has some relation to general tooth functions. The statistical analysis employed in the present study was nonparametric statistics and treated of the masticatory efficiency as an independent variable and the general level of physical function as a dependent variable. The obtained results were as follows : it can be said that not only the size and functioning of the skeletal system but also the ability of motor co-ordination such as balance were associated with dental health. (III) The aging level evaluated by motor-stants tests : The deterioration of movement as measured by the multivariate analysis as Hayashi's quantitative theory I, was affected by motor agility and controlability. The physical senility was associated with walking speed by statistical analysis of the test of differences of correlation coefficient. In conclusion, the retarding of physical senility was achieved not by adopting any particular life- style but by regulating daily-living activities such as getting to work, and the quality and quantity of foods consumed.
